    Hey guys! Couple Questions for ya..

    so im currently using lr-fbalpha w/ romset v0.2.97.39

    I noticed there is a update all the way up to v0.2.97.42....

    My first question is... Should I update my romset to .42? I currently have no issues with 95% of my roms. What is the main purpose of updating romsets???

    If I update, will i get newer roms released? and is there a way i can update without downloading the whole reference set again?

    2nd Question, I noticed MAME 2012 (0.139) Has 8k games where as FBA .42 has 4.8k games

    Why is this? I thought FBA uses MAME romsets? is there a way i can find out what roms were newly added to that romset compared to the older version like mame2003 so i can download it individually? the 0.139 romset is 400gb..

      @red2blue said in Arcade Questions (Romsets, Updating, MAME FBA):

      My first question is... Should I update my romset to .42? I currently have no issues with 95% of my roms. What is the main purpose of updating romsets???

      it depends. most games should work fine, some will not. if you have games that don't boot, it's probably a romset thing.

      If I update, will i get newer roms released? and is there a way i can update without downloading the whole reference set again?

      no to both, really.

      2nd Question, I noticed MAME 2012 (0.139) Has 8k games where as FBA .42 has 4.8k games
      Why is this? I thought FBA uses MAME romsets?

      FBA runs a subset of games in the current (NOT 0.139!) mame romset (plus various hacks etc).

      is there a way i can find out what roms were newly added to that romset compared to the older version like mame2003 so i can download it individually? the 0.139 romset is 400gb..

      fba .42 romset is 10-20GB. you can't download individual roms, really. don't go down that path...

      new games in each fba version are posted on their website: https://www.fbalpha.com/view/238/

              @red2blue said in Arcade Questions (Romsets, Updating, MAME FBA):

              @dankcushions

              you can download individual roms or the full torrent from CENSORED thru certain uploaders file.. depending on how they uploaded it thru site. just downloaded a couple this way.

              this is fine if you are getting them from the right romset. so far you have mentioned mame 0.139 which is nothing to do with fba .42 :)

              And thanks, how about MAME? do you know where i can find what new games they add in new versions?

              http://mamedev.org/

              Also i saw a forum post (https://forums.launchbox-app.com/topic/30220-how-to-update-your-mame-romset-to-a-newer-version-with-clrmamepro/) showing you how to update romsets with CLMamePro, just verifying if i can use fba for it if you know.

              you can, but it won't work very well. it won't add new games or fix redumps - you can't create data from thin air. it will do very little.

              Why do people update romsets though??? is it just to fix non-booting roms?

              yes, and to add new roms. there's usually little point updating fba if you're not also updating your romset.

                            @red2blue said in Arcade Questions (Romsets, Updating, MAME FBA):

                            @dankcushions so i finally got the 0.2.97.42 romset, when i replace my 0.2.97.39 romset do i overwrite the .39 roms or can i just skip???

                            some .39 ones will work in current FBA, some won't. i personally replace all.

                            also when i compare, 2.97.39 is 10 gb's larger than 42's

                            sets can be merged, non-merged, complete, just parents, etc. all these methods result in different sizes. there's various ways of building a romset, and i guess your two sets were done in different ways.
